Subject: Legacy Pricing Uplift

Executive team,

Effective next quarter, legacy Brimhold customers move to current list pricing, phased over two billing cycles. Finance has modelled attrition at 4%; net revenue impact remains positive. Notices go out in three weeks.

No exceptions without CFO sign-off. The confidential note below explains how this fits the wider plan.

management briefing: Only 33 of the 504 pilot accounts renewed Holox, so a churn review is set for August 1. Fenysix Logistics is in early talks to buy Zoroxix Group for about $459.9 million.

[ ] Notification fan-out backpressure check (Wrenfield dispatch tier). Before approving the cut, confirm the fan-out queue honors the per-tenant ceiling under synthetic burst load: run the Squallhorn load profile for fifteen minutes and verify no consumer exceeds its drain budget. Watch for silent drops in the overflow lane — these were the root cause of the Ashbourne incident and they do not raise alerts on their own. Document queue depth at peak and at drain. The candidate under test is identified by the token below.

pipeline stamp: htk9_17223437d

## Strip EXIF on upload

Welcome aboard. This PR adds a scrubbing pass in the Lanternbox upload pipeline that removes GPS, serial, and timestamp EXIF tags before images hit storage. Orientation is preserved by baking the rotation into pixels first. Scrubbing runs in a worker pool; oversized images are downscaled before parsing to bound memory. Nothing user-facing changes except metadata disappearing. Pool sizing and limits are defined in the following constants.

constants for hawif-hawip:
RATE_LIMITS = {
    "gileth": 347,
    "rusdor": 693,
}

// Catalogue import client — Brindlewick Library sync.
// Pulls MARC-style records nightly from the stacks service,
// dedupes on accession number, writes to the catalogue index.
// Reviewer notes: transport is TLS-only, payloads contain no
// patron data, and scope is read-only on the source side.
// Retries are capped at three to avoid hammering the feed.
// The client authenticates against the internal stacks API
// with the key that follows.

app token of hawif-kafof = kto15_B3AN0KfpZRy4TLc